Hibria's new album is available on CD here | Digital download here. Hibria is a Brazilian power metal band formed in Porto Alegre, Rio Grande do Sul in 1996. Hibria has grown in popularity in their home country plus worldwide with the successful release of four albums and a live DVD that showcases their intense concert energy (if ya never seen them in person).
All four of their past albums and live DVD released have reached the #1 position on sales charts for HMV stores across Japan and has lead the band to be support for such bands as Metallica, Black Sabbath, Ozzy Osbourne, Megadeth plus perform at Rock in Rio and Loud Park, Japan’s most important Metal festival, where they shared the main stage with some of the world’s most known bands. https://www.facebook.com/HIBRIAOFFICIAL

Pop culture icon Alice Cooper pioneered a grandly theatrical brand of hard rock that was designed to shock. Drawing equally from horror movies, vaudeville, and garage rock, the group created a stage show that featured electric chairs, guillotines, fake blood and boa constrictors. With a schedule that includes six months each year on the road, Alice Cooper brings his own brand of rock psycho-drama to fans both old and new, enjoying it as much as the audience does. Known as the architect of shock-rock, Cooper (in both the original Alice Cooper band and as a solo artist) has rattled the cages and undermined the authority of generations of guardians of the status quo, continuing to surprise fans and exude danger at every turn, like a great horror movie, even in an era where CNN can present real life shocking images. With his influence on rock & roll long since acknowledged, there is little that Alice Cooper hasn't achieved in his remarkable career, including platinum albums, sold-out tours and any number of honours and career achievement awards. As he heads back out on the concert trail each year, Cooper insists he's still motivated to continue touring and recording albums, as well as making time for such side projects as Cooper'stown (his Phoenix-based restaurant / sports bar) and his "Nights With Alice Cooper" nightly radio show, syndicated domestically and worldwide on over 100 stations. Obituary's most recent album & Relapse debut "Inked In Blood" (released last year) debuted at #75 on the Billboard Album Chart, marking the group’s highest sales week ever and first debut in the Top 200. Inked in Blood has garnered widespread critical acclaim from publications such as Metal Hammer, MetalSucks, Metal Injection, and many more. The band have also launched a charity auction in aid of Teenage Cancer Trust. Fans of the band can get their hands on a unique piece of memorabilia and raise vital funds for young people with cancer. The guitar, an Epiphone Les Paul Special II, was recently thrown from a cliff in San Diego on the set of the band’s current Rock Sound cover shoot. The remains have been signed by the band and donated to Teenage Cancer Trust. The auction is running until 7pm on Sunday 12 June with all proceeds from the winning bid directly supporting young people with cancer in the UK.
